我在Laravel 6.x中设置了一个自定义字符串类型的主键,调用$node=Node::create()是可以的,但是当稍后调用$node->save()进行更新时,它使用where ‘instanceId’=0来匹配主键,这抛出了一个异常,返回MySQL 1292错误。
对于表模式(迁移):
public function up()
{
Schema::create('nodes', function (Blueprint $table) {
$table->string('instanceId')->primary
我想写一个IP禁令。用户IP存储在数据库中。我可以手动将用户IP添加到班长列表中。不幸的是,下面的代码不起作用。我认为问题在于如何将数组从数据库中取出。
$ip = $_SERVER['REMOTE_ADDR'];
$bannedips = array();
$notBanned = true; //later used to check, if ip is banned
$sql = "SELECT ip FROM ipban";
$result = mysqli_query($conn, $result);
while($row = mysql_fetch
我在页面上实现了一个"Contact“对象的ObserveableCollection,并将其设置为一个长列表选择器的项源。"Contact“对象的所有属性都实现INotifyPropertyChanged。列表和属性在添加到ObserveableCollection后即可正常显示。但是,每当我在代码中更改其中一个属性时,直到我离开页面并返回时,更改才会反映在UI中。因此,数据绑定属性不会实时更新。
从XAML页面:
public ObservableCollection<Contact> contacts = new ObservableCollection<
我使用https://console.bluemix.net/docs/services/ComposeForPostgreSQL/index.html#about-compose-for-postgresql
对于一些长列别名ex的select:
select id as "a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a"
from tableName
我收到以下信息:
NOTICE: iden
我有一个mysql数据表和一个csv文件,该表有一个json类型列,而csv文件有一个对应的json类型字段,我使用了"load data local infile.“方法将csv文件导入mysql,此过程存在问题。
以下是我的数据表详细信息:
mysql> desc test;
+---------+--------------+------+-----+---------+----------------+
| Field | Type | Null | Key | Default | Extra |
+---------+-------
我真的搞不懂这件事,我已经考虑了很久了,但我就是想不起来。我刚刚开始学习php和sql,所以据我所知,它可能真的很简单。我想要创建一个橄榄球应用程序,其中包含联盟、设备和结果,用于我们大学里的一群人进行的一场pc橄榄球比赛。想法是这样的,
用户可以登录。管理一支球队,检查设备,更新他们的比赛结果,查看结果,并检查排名表。
除了fixture/result之外,我几乎可以完成所有这些工作。这是到目前为止我的数据库,就其价值而言。
tblUsers ( id PK,用户名,密码,team_id FK (引用tblTeams的id ))
tblTeams ( id PK,名称)
tblFixture
我真的很困惑,我被这个问题困住了,我希望你能帮我:
我使用: Windows 8.1、Visual Studio Express 2013和SOCI 3.2.2
我已经编译了libsoci_mysql和libsoci_core并将它们链接到我的项目中,但是当我启动编译时,出现了以下错误:
错误1错误LNK2001:外部符号未解析的"struct soci::mysql_backend_factory const::mysql“(?mysql@soci@@3Umysql_backend_factory@1@B) dbConnection.obj Server
我有点迷失在窗口中,但实际上
我正在研究VS 2013社区版中的一个项目。它使用MySQL连接器C++。下面是一些代码:
Database.cpp:
#include "Database.h"
#include "Common.h"
#include <iostream>
//This function is used to connect to the MySQL database
void Database::Connect()
{
Config::loadConfig("config.ini");
MySQLSettings settin
您好,开发人员:我的mysql结果有问题。我有一些文本在mysql的单引号,但在我的客户端结果显示后,它显示�这个符号,除了单引号。在数据库talbe中,文本如下:
text: If money doesn’t grow on trees
Result: If money doesn�t grow on trees
请告诉我如何解决这个问题。致以问候&谢谢。
我试图修改一个表,并试图将lat和long值添加到数据库中。lat做得很好,并且被添加了,但是当我试图添加长列时,MySQL会抛出一个完全相同的查询错误。
为lat更改表:
ALTER TABLE region ADD lat varchar(255) DEFAULT 58.388910;
长时间改变桌子:
ALTER TABLE region ADD long varchar(255) DEFAULT 3.666819;
错误1064 (42000):您的SQL语法出现了错误;请检查与您的MySQL服务器版本对应的手册,以获得在第1行“长varchar(255)”附近使用的正确语法。